From owner-freebsd-ppc@freebsd.org Tue Sep 4 05:24:15 2018 Return-Path: Delivered-To: freebsd-ppc@mailman.ysv.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2610:1c1:1:606c::19:1]) by mailman.ysv.freebsd.org (Postfix) with ESMTP id 82CD5FE2280 for ; Tue, 4 Sep 2018 05:24:15 +0000 (UTC) (envelope-from nwhitehorn@freebsd.org) Received: from c.mail.sonic.net (c.mail.sonic.net [64.142.111.80]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(Client did not present a certificate) by mx1.freebsd.org (Postfix) with ESMTPS id F028F871F5 for ; Tue, 4 Sep 2018 05:24:14 +0000 (UTC) (envelope-from nwhitehorn@freebsd.org) Received: from comporellon.tachypleus.net (cpe-75-82-218-62.socal.res.rr.com [75.82.218.62]) (authenticated bits=0) by c.mail.sonic.net (8.15.1/8.15.1) with ESMTPSA id w845D6vB015209 (version=TLSv1.2 cipher=AES128-SHA bits=128 verify=NOT) for ; Mon, 3 Sep 2018 22:13:07 -0700 Subject: Re: FreeBSD 12.0-ALPHA4 fails to boot on POWER9/KVM To: freebsd-ppc@freebsd.org References: <5d84652d-8b54-19f9-1396-e7c9acbe6c03@neo-zeon.de> From: Nathan Whitehorn Openpgp: preference=signencrypt Autocrypt: addr=nwhitehorn@freebsd.org; keydata= xsFNBFuARN8BEADLKYsG3l1aq/M21R59I/5EsEfvtvd15ZJ9lDHcWPuxzIfGnu2LMpe5PrFP e/Y4bcsPrlB4S3I3ooIUDvoEEsDeqgqlZod3QevOK/RjLqiqx1i/4mKnobJ++3ppyVVIccgN sUrj786OYCFCI/W+uWw7cbKewNeaL//Z/TDKlHLkssiy6qmZbNQ0ZjcMLJKUesk4eVg2TtTD HNe42ZuxbUC9iLYieO4c7kQB4qiFhagDRiObXrLzvm2MQYeAaNVRqID+mfI75TWrQ+t98iVu mHvFu461eeteq59jg6H/IL07ACxL+HzEVM+D6tPtPrz7ppr3wiZL5Cu17yu0nAx0nhJTV8ZB qza1rOVun0x65S14L41XD2HkmBDxTaRlTg8ypnkLFo8kh+MEq4k67apL/DUGcaUjKy2TVUC7 3igLO/DwQHrkWx2RrOmS3xS0TgGXVmB47nq2Zveo3fcjporQK63n2sbLkS70cfAJAJ9KHEIx u9am44iW5Ku3+mVLgQYybtcUxlk/Jw/BA5V6KUcDQMd5kTm0MyagziqMaT+57ceYxwRBK4HC DCLRpSOHV81/YzyL5vnwfHsxADm3091rd0uwr8uRCQn7wLvlcFyp/JKSFkVnE1oo7UE4QQJZ GbSJyvj7GdXu0LdghALcMj/thdb+js4D3UuCaAMecgVSscxEIQARAQABzS5OYXRoYW4gV2hp dGVob3JuIDxud2hpdGVob3JuQGljZWN1YmUud2lzYy5lZHU+wsGOBBMBCAA4FiEEPWQg+qgh ST6Avw1hOLZNlGaE6HcFAluAUl4CGwMFCwkIBwIGFQoJCAsCBBYCAwECHgECF4AACgkQOLZN lGaE6HeHFw//fN2CzkiW1yedjLGEQ3uXRMgu6geRgWdtkgg/pOhn5OLSQI4R59kjvHNHHqln 1QYdxe63lsbe+7CRsTKuke3/mgsQ1h6n7cCzsoXVP3eLtWjshAz7spwUcdRRFTSbwkMzKcRn plpr+ByZDw98vnpQo10J5xYmf6if6wcEpVlazwnC5G1gHktM4X0jrlAUKSgVx7MG8o4G6af9 7MQJINAG6g6+BlBH3u5fmPunKi9qgHsZxKnTZneD2mO5u2x6p1qmqybvfvWI5UEvktPeEext JBeXXqdex+HWmAbLYznLUoBloBl+fW5Lo9VapkcGubvGC0WLr/gYuamAApwoFpa4/SBqgmHr JSsPqoDtheWt9oYzuYkYW5+tpJQoDVdG3KCOQJSYZIbNT8HyviFY32ZSn6gIn2qP/5E+rA8J +6/57XCZXPazE4FiPNbwY/OwZoi7w0yRKcdmJoSoC/GdjtQbjyeARbAaHIcudeU/bB3paGS2 rHkoW4iR5TnK/V/QJvNT4KC6Dw3m6pfBIzsF+smcyjz+MzBFQNvSOtG4kJQooKcMsThas8oX VTx+WsqNAVOeQKTOU74jlUYKm5+w5aIOJbc8jg1LlTWJus1SxYtxT9lgNwOCUhE/j6Ueq9jG V9POWg31C44akWmnK8rS4PImUBsPKwtxUNM6BhfZRbtIjQ7OwU0EW4BFQQEQAOLKFtg6us0A LA7LtvjxIskIgqFJjHw2ka/UtdJ432P9kvmBq7z4v0+m/gkxCOOG0yDi2Cv/ALJobsyb56tb U6MU0SRjTio35S2jit369B1BDC2TLNF337sUquUx0l4wkEXEBefvLRYouF8BRbkgjveg7sA4 NjsiduQx92vPJnBoaH2OWxqDbr5X6kF5cx9jPrKUJ4ZqH/raE/SSDhtow4aKO0nWbteVGck1 5W1X/S8KziPXKazxCQ8qprQRTAehsdG/bSbWD95hp3TAlEbl4N4UqqS7n4jCZunCeii2TDZH Vvx/lpFAT2ezx646p2PUmH5hpiVMgbY5uHcyahwNf+eNOO7gotnNYoieoLw4fUeTYOq+s3IN isCB4iovQcZOCYSzmwRolQRggX0tBSenR6Pgp38YjVIkWvMHhxbVifAusjvVbm/GQeA2MaCt kog53Iyfo7ri9DeNpVuRc/47BxHi8JtdyyGgLO13Ajcwc6V7KLeDmw/SXJAMssuWQlXzs8Og spNvtymBh5rq4TlxAY65L3Yv/yh0izEztOJO3Ob9y3gLrp7TeDI0EO9SyGuFXbgWY/NXlDwW HWguMgO7DWM/KxeaMYyHfnffIeQ6uhM21y42I7NV11mWwycv/XJkID3fd7GWBecakdYnYI/7 FYMDHmsUQPmSMkbqCqYcZe47ABEBAAHCwXYEGAEIACAWIQQ9ZCD6qCFJPoC/DWE4tk2UZoTo dwUCW4BFQQIbDAAKCRA4tk2UZoTod2RbEACbQ2bwJ3++bvqclErbekf7BXYja37/HxGE67q3 9xf28hen8vWGtXwq4bWmZT5H8bBqXigA4bUU4nN4X3xEDfTyqkQMuDTnnwT7Y61B4QEqhi4a q4adf/KP0l1UCg4CJ0KS931Han+VbiuUcbadu1ZX37Ef6g/hG+mt59FeXDMU0rers2Bpr8zB 8ywojAsVC92kvOHLsCQtdCsPzC+R6B1bY6/Re9slM1NBd+2k4BUVhYu8Fb8Ir37OmN0aGQzY uRczfrmR/OV5/1+g5XeYSFbq/0Q3KkFWLHfimff8lb9GRWrdvOUpYyGluv49b/G5o9lSxPwX yBfaoVi/WDDfJ/XJw9H90XK68TYxPfEQkeuLEEzg+Bz3Zeduyo2Zx4S5apLqAbv0RzduXgIG YZVPu8R4ya8nQWHeUpot17lt8SL7yFkMJaAXk27QqUAaxjqnGBLn70YMWXFGySfvjgaR1Ftu /S/HSKqH7m8aFYZftqs7ZojXNdqGHZKRrIx6hRUYuZQM8uxHDweF4jF+QIwYIUmtry5h8iti Sjt9KHjpkH3Wz5o1mk6cbFNN+wgpHplDl/iZMZjFskTAJfEsYHVSSm21zcYvvogrbqYvciMT ty65+0A8Gz9tMbcNx9ePaGoM+9jeFehrzTjdaiTiC+umSd/Y29DCW4OBMr1VfufVVKbfAQ== Message-ID: <5f44c6d6-7eec-6732-6fef-123e7e0d3292@freebsd.org> Date: Mon, 3 Sep 2018 22:13:06 -0700 User-Agent: Mozilla/5.0 (X11; FreeBSD amd64; rv:60.0) Gecko/20100101 Thunderbird/60.0 MIME-Version: 1.0 In-Reply-To: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 8bit Content-Language: en-US X-Sonic-CAuth: UmFuZG9tSVYbW2IbDpL9KHyZGjzpqB9wlvO4NZSyfbr7mqsDVNGuhqjFJbCUT9gbz0skeCEtZUZdnlPdSAVnmkfvY/b1SDXjl70DJ85j0vU= X-Sonic-ID: C;sC0zNQGw6BG49rdVcpOE7g== M;hg6zNQGw6BG49rdVcpOE7g== X-Spam-Flag: No X-Sonic-Spam-Details: 0.0/5.0 by cerberusd X-BeenThere: freebsd-ppc@freebsd.org X-Mailman-Version: 2.1.27 Precedence: list List-Id: Porting FreeBSD to the PowerPC List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Tue, 04 Sep 2018 05:24:15 -0000 Maybe this is Lua loader fallout? The problem seems to be entirely in the boot loader. -Nathan On 9/3/18 9:54 PM, Cameron Berkenpas wrote: > Hello, > > Argh. I went out of my way to select the right ISO image and then > apparently still grabbed the wrong one without noticing the name. > > I went and tried this image: > FreeBSD-12.0-ALPHA4-powerpc-powerpc64-20180831-r338410-disc1.iso > > Still the same issue though. > > Thanks! > > On 09/03/2018 07:42 PM, Justin Hibbits wrote: >> Hello Cameron, >> >> On Sun, Sep 2, 2018 at 11:15 PM Cameron Berkenpas >> wrote: >>> Hello, >>> >>> It seems that FreeBSD 12.0-ALPHA4 is having trouble booting on KVM on >>> POWER9 (Talos II). >>> >>> Here's the image I've tried: >>> FreeBSD-12.0-ALPHA4-powerpc-powerpcspe-20180831-r338410-disc1.iso >>> >> The powerpcspe ISO won't work on a Talos.  I don't even expect that >> particular ISO to work at all, given the nature of the architecture. >> For Talos, and IBM POWER* in general, you need the powerpc64 ISO. >> >> I don't know if that will solve your problem, given the errors printed >> below, but it's at least a first step. >> >> - Justin >> >> >>> It fails regardless of whether I run kvm from the console or through >>> virt-manager. >>> >>> Seems to be disk related... I get the messages below regardless of >>> whether I try to boot from CD-ROM or disk. I've tried all disk types >>> for >>> both (usb, scsi, sata, virtio, etc). >>> >>> It's important to note that this worked on an older snapshot of >>> 12.0-CURRENT, though I don't know the last specific working revision I >>> tried. >>> >>> Here's the output: >>> >>> SLOF >>> ********************************************************************** >>> QEMU Starting >>>    Build Date = Sep 24 2017 12:23:07 >>>    FW Version = buildd@ release 20170724 >>>    Press "s" to enter Open Firmware. >>> >>> Populating /vdevice methods >>> Populating /vdevice/vty@71000000 >>> Populating /vdevice/nvram@71000001 >>> Populating /vdevice/v-scsi@71000002 >>>          SCSI: Looking for devices >>>             8200000000000000 CD-ROM   : "QEMU     QEMU CD-ROM 2.5+" >>> Populating /pci@800000020000000 >>>                        00 0000 (D) : 8086 100e    e1000 [ net ] >>> No NVRAM common partition, re-initializing... >>> Scanning USB >>> Using default console: /vdevice/vty@71000000 >>> >>> >>> >>>     Welcome to Open Firmware >>> >>>     Copyright (c) 2004, 2017 IBM Corporation All rights reserved. >>>     This program and the accompanying materials are made available >>>     under the terms of the BSD License available at >>>     http://www.opensource.org/licenses/bsd-license.php >>> >>> >>> Trying to load:  from: /vdevice/v-scsi@71000002/disk@8200000000000000 >>> ...   Successfully loaded >>> Consoles: Open Firmware console >>> >>> FreeBSD/powerpcspe Open Firmware loader, Revision 0.1 >>> (Fri Aug 31 17:53:54 UTC 2018 root@releng3.nyi.freebsd.org) >>> Memory: 33554432KB >>> Booted from: /vdevice/v-scsi@71000002/disk@8200000000000000 >>> >>> >>> block-size NOT FOUND >>> #blocks NOT FOUNDSCSI-DISK: Access beyond end of device ! >>> SCSI-DISK: Access beyond end of device ! >>> SCSI-DISK: Access beyond end of device ! >>> SCSI-DISK: Access beyond end of device ! >>> SCSI-DISK: Access beyond end of device ! >>> SCSI-DISK: Access beyond end of device ! >>> / >>> block-size NOT FOUND >>> #blocks NOT FOUNDSCSI-DISK: Access beyond end of device ! >>> SCSI-DISK: Access beyond end of device ! >>> SCSI-DISK: Access beyond end of device ! >>> SCSI-DISK: Access beyond end of device ! >>> SCSI-DISK: Access beyond end of device ! >>> SCSI-DISK: Access beyond end of device ! >>> \ >>> block-size NOT FOUND >>> #blocks NOT FOUND >>> >>> ( 700 ) Program Exception [ 0 ] >>> >>> >>>       R0 .. R7           R8 .. R15         R16 .. R23         R24 .. >>> R31 >>> 000000000000000b   000000000345ddd4   ffffffffffffffff 0000000002c50dd8 >>> 0000000002c559e0   0000000028686561   0000000002c57c50 0000000002c51d10 >>> 0000000000000000   0000000002c68540   0000000002c57c48 0000000002c52594 >>> 000000000345e900   0000000002c68280   0000000002c63300 0000000000000000 >>> 0000000002c682c0   0000000020000048   0000000000000000 000000000345e900 >>> 0000000000000000   0000000000000000   0000000000000000 0000000000000000 >>> 0000000000000040   0000000000000000   0000000002c6eb00 0000000000000000 >>> 0000000000000008   000000007fffffff   0000000002c5cb04 000000000345e900 >>> >>>       CR / XER           LR / CTR          SRR0 / SRR1        DAR / >>> DSISR >>>           80000044   0000000002c029f0   0000000028686560 >>> 0000000000000000 >>> 0000000020040000   0000000028686561   0000000000083000 00000000 > > _______________________________________________ > freebsd-ppc@freebsd.org mailing list > https://lists.freebsd.org/mailman/listinfo/freebsd-ppc > To unsubscribe, send any mail to "freebsd-ppc-unsubscribe@freebsd.org" >